Paint a clay pot or other container with chilies or tomatoes and then plant a miniature variety in the pot for mom to enjoy.
You could have the seedlings started a few weeks earlier and just use stencils for the pots. For that matter, you could even use large tin cans and paint them bright colors.

You could take a small blank book and decorate it with nascar stickers or whatever you think he will like. Then go around to friends and family...even acquaintances and ask them to write in the book "What I respect about (your dad's name):" and then whatever each person wants to say. ---Mel
